    In a non-Maestro situation.... I have found the best audio quality and balance with sidetone and SSB monitor using the following settings.

    Main line out at 100.
    Headphones at 50
    Individual slice volumes at 50 each
    CW side tone at 50-65 depending upon room noise.
    SSB monitor, if needed at 40-65, depending upon taste or needs.

    I use a set of Bose Companion II Series 3 speakers and adjust the Bose volume to my own comfort level. Usually about half-way up for my normal operation.

    The headphones at 50 is about right for me, but I may find tune it a bit.

    Careful AGC-t adjustment is important to maintaining good audio and noise balance.
